News summary

The United States has successfully negotiated the release of American schoolteacher Marc Fogel, who spent over three years in a Russian prison, in exchange for Russian cybercrime kingpin Alexander Vinnik. Vinnik, who operated the cryptocurrency exchange BTC-e and was accused of laundering $4 billion through various criminal enterprises, was extradited to the U.S. in 2018 and pleaded guilty to money laundering. Fogel, who was wrongfully detained for possessing medically prescribed cannabis, expressed immense relief upon his return, stating he felt like 'the luckiest man on Earth.' The Kremlin confirmed the exchange, describing it as a step toward building trust between the two nations, although U.S. officials indicated it was a relatively straightforward deal compared to previous high-stakes prisoner swaps. President Trump welcomed Fogel at the White House, highlighting the deal's significance but downplaying its implications for broader U.S.-Russia relations. Vinnik is currently preparing to be transported back to Russia, marking a significant moment in U.S.-Russia diplomatic exchanges.
